Tiny Hearts Appeal still needing funds for equipment
Tuesday December 4 2018
THE Barnsley Hospital Charity are urging residents to keep fundraising for the neonatal unit to help buy much needed equipment.
The unit provides care for premature and sick babies born at 27 weeks and above.
The unit are still in need of an itensive incubator, special care incubators, phototherapy lights, neo-puffs, cot warmers, height adjustable cots and thermometers.
The Tiny Hearts Appeal total fundraising currently stands at £687,712 but the charity are pledging to continue to fundraise to to reach it's target of £1million and beyond.
